Sir Alex Ferguson – The Architect of Dominance
If success is measured by silverware, then Sir Alex Ferguson’s name typically tops the record. The Scottish supervisor led Manchester United for more than 26 years, accumulating 13 Leading League titles, two UEFA Champions League trophies, and various domestic cups. What really created Ferguson Fantastic, having said that, was his ability to rebuild effective teams numerous instances. He developed with the game, adapting strategies and establishing talent by means of generations—through the “Class of ’92” to Cristiano Ronaldo.
His leadership style was intense and disciplined, however he knew how to find the most effective out of various personalities. His longevity and reliable dominance make him a robust contender for the greatest of all time.
Rinus Michels – The Father of Full Soccer
One more name often mentioned is Rinus Michels, the Dutch visionary who revolutionized soccer from the seventies. Because the creator of Total Soccer, Michels introduced a fluid, attacking style that authorized players to interchange positions seamlessly. Below his direction, Ajax turned a European powerhouse, and the Dutch countrywide 32win group arrived at the 1974 Earth Cup last.
More than simply techniques, Michels' legacy lies in how he redefined how the sport could possibly be performed. His philosophy continues to impact modern day coaches like Pep Guardiola and Jürgen Klopp.
Pep Guardiola – The trendy Mastermind
Speaking of Guardiola, his identify is more and more A part of the debate. Due to the fact taking over Barcelona in 2008, Pep has remodeled each staff he’s managed. His fashion blends positional Enjoy, higher pressing, and technological precision. With Barcelona, he won 14 trophies in 4 years, which includes two Champions League titles. He then introduced his philosophy to Bayern Munich and Manchester Town, breaking information in just about every league.
What tends to make Guardiola impressive is his constant innovation. He experiments with formations, roles, and tactical structures in approaches couple coaches dare. His ability to dominate domestic leagues and drive the boundaries on the Activity earns him a location among the greats.
